How to Record a Macro in Excel

7 minutes read

Carrying out the identical steps above and about yet again isn’t just boring, but it can also be a squander of time and a drain on your productivity. This is primarily real for beginner Excel users, who could possibly not realise that it’s uncomplicated to automate frequent jobs by recording a macro. But what is an Excel macro? 

Excel macros make it possible for you to automate lots of of the prevalent tasks you are going to accomplish, from inserting formulas to formatting details. You really don’t have to have to be a programmer to build them, as Excel can document your steps as you conduct them. If you want to know how to file a macro in Excel, you will need to have to adhere to the actions under.

What Is an Excel Macro?

An Excel macro is a recorded established of guidelines, established manually in VBA (Visible Primary for Programs) or recorded quickly working with Excel’s Macro Recorder resource. A macro allows you to help save any quantity of widespread steps, these as deleting blank columns, changing textual content formatting, or inserting new formulae into a workbook.

These saved steps can then be operate with the click of a button or by using a precise keyboard shortcut. Each macro has a certain shortcut that you can use to speedily repeat the motion.

If you use Excel to record a macro, you are going to lower the time it normally takes to make or edit a spreadsheet, speeding up your workflow in the system.

How to File a Macro in Excel

The easiest way to generate a new macro in Microsoft Excel is to history it applying the Macro Recorder resource, which you can use in Excel on Home windows or Mac. Unfortunately, it is not probable to document a macro in Excel On the internet. 

  1. To document a new macro in Excel, open up a new or present workbook. In the Developer tab on the ribbon bar, select the History Macro button. Alternatively, push the Alt + T + M + R keys on your keyboard.
  1. In the File Macro window, you can set a name for your macro to establish its reason in the Macro identify box, as effectively as deliver a description for other people in the Description box. You can also add a shortcut key (these kinds of as Ctrl + T) to assign the new macro to a keyboard shortcut.
  1. In the Shop macro in fall-down menu, you can established wherever you’d like to help you save the macro the moment it is recorded, these as This Workbook (to help you save it to the open up workbook), New Workbook (to preserve it to a new workbook), or Particular Macro Workbook (to let you to use it in several workbooks). Pick out the Okay button to start off recording at the time you have verified your possibilities.
  1. At the time you pick out Ok, the Excel Macro Recorder will be in recording mode. Each and every motion you carry out, from clicking a button to modifying a mobile, will be recorded. Carry out the steps you would like to history as a macro at this issue, then choose the Prevent Recording button in the Developer tab the moment you’re done.

Running, Enhancing or Deleting Present Microsoft Excel Macros

Relying on the save site you picked in the Document Macro window, your recorded Macro will be ready to operate in your open up workbook or in a newly opened workbook.

  1. To run, edit, or delete the macro you have developed, pick out Developer > Macros from the ribbon bar.
  1. In the Macro window, a listing of out there macros to run in your open workbook will be shown. To operate the macro, select it from the record, then decide on the Operate button. You can also use the keyboard shortcut you chosen when you made the macro to run it alternatively.
  1. To make alterations to the recorded macro as a substitute, pick out the Edit button. This will open up the Excel VBA editor, enabling state-of-the-art people to edit the VBA code and change how the macro operates. VBA newcomers could locate it less difficult to simply just delete the macro and file it once again.
  1. To delete the macro, choose it from the list, then decide on the Delete button.
  1. Excel will inquire you to ensure that you want to delete the macro. Decide on Yes to confirm this. When deleted, you will require to record the macro once more working with the steps mentioned earlier mentioned.

Saving Excel Files with Recorded Macros

Excel workbooks are typically saved in the XLSX file format (or XLS for workbooks established in Excel 2007 and more mature). This file sort supports most Excel facts, but excludes any saved Excel macros.

To help you save an Excel file with recorded macros, you are going to will need to use the XLSM file structure in its place.

  1. To conserve an Excel file as a macro-enabled workbook, choose File > Help you save As > Look through
  1. In the Preserve As window, decide on Excel Macro-Enabled Workbook (*.xlsm) from the drop-down menu. Pick a location to help save the file, then find the Save button to help save it.
  1. When you open up the macro-enabled Excel file on a different Pc or Mac, you may perhaps will need to authorize Excel to run any incorporated macros initial. Pick out the Permit Macros button to do this.

Sharing Excel Information with Recorded Macros

Excel macros are practical, but they also consist of possible safety hazards. If you open up an Excel file containing macros from a source that you really don’t understand or have confidence in, then you’re making it possible for that file to operate hazardous code on your Computer.

Because of this, on the net electronic mail vendors like Gmail automatically block end users from sending XLSM (macro-enabled Excel workbook) files to other buyers. If this occurs, you might be in a position to use file sharing providers like Google Push to share it on-line with other people.

If you want to share your macro-enabled Excel file with one more person close by, then you could also glance at neighborhood file transfer techniques to share it with an additional Computer system or Mac, or with other devices like smartphones.

Macro-enabled Excel data files can be packaged with viruses or other malware, so if you open up an Excel file that you really don’t have confidence in, you may well want to scan for malware later on to make sure that your Personal computer isn’t compromised. Or scan the file itself right before opening it.

Innovative Excel Tips and Methods

Recording a macro is just one Excel trick that can enable you help you save time, but there are other Excel options that can make you extra successful as nicely. Ability buyers could possibly be interested in applying Excel to scrape info on the net, whilst information analysts could possibly be curious about how to use COUNTIFS, SUMIFS and AVERAGEIFS for comprehensive details analysis.

If you choose to operate as a workforce, or you’re battling with a difficult Excel system, you can also collaborate on Excel spreadsheets applying a shared workbook. You could obtain that Google Sheets is a improved choice for on the web collaboration, nonetheless, with lots of of the same features and attributes.

Facebook Twitter LinkedIn Telegram Whatsapp Pocket

Related Posts:

Microsoft Excel stays the most popular spreadsheet application in the entire world. Excel spreadsheet details is usually sensitive, containing personalized or financial knowledge. Understandably, you may possibly consider additional safety for your Excel files...
Excel, as perfectly as all of the core Microsoft Place of work purposes, have long gone by means of a long time of variation upgrades. Alongside with people upgrades came modest tweaks to Excel file extensions to account for the distinctions among those Excel ...
Have you ever had a substantial spreadsheet with details in Excel and have to have an simple way to filter and extract certain info from it? If you discover how to use VLOOKUP in Excel, you can do this lookup with just a one, powerful Excel functionality. The ...
When you create line charts in Excel, you’re plotting information points together an X and a Y axis. This is valuable for trending information about time, but what if you also want to pattern how much those people data factors are from their “ideal” or how sub...
How did an instant messaging and VoIP service primarily used by gamers become a communications tool of choice for education and businesses? The answer is pretty simple.  Discord created a fun product for a group of people that are early adopters of technology ...
You’re either reading this because you searched for how to add a linear regression trendline to an Excel scatter plot or you saw the title and thought, “Are these words even English?!” We’ll help you with both. What Is Linear Regression? If you know what a ...